Transaction e7891939a643cfc3fd18a377847780d81eddd5ddaebe48a98aeb2424c83b8e13
1 Input
1 Output
-
e7891939a643cfc3fd18a377847780d81eddd5ddaebe48a98aeb2424c83b8e13:0
- value
- 8998000
- script pubkey
- OP_0 OP_PUSHBYTES_20 59475ca269fe9e950c9ad7daea3f364c7a1518b6
- address
- bc1qt9r4egnfl60f2ry66ldw50ekf3ap2x9kuxn6c5